Welding by the shadow

by Rob
(NYC)

To run nice and straight stringers with 7018
on pipe, I use what's called " welding by the
shadow". The second pass casts a shadow
exactly at the highest part of the first. This
shadow is a perfect straight line! Just run
the puddle edge along the line formed where
the light from the arc disappears under the
first pass and so on with each following pass!


For the first pass... Use a wrap-a-round mark
and follow it! Happy welding :-)
